The Arewa Consultative Forum (ACF) has warned that the implementation of the cash withdrawal limit by the Central Bank of Nigeria (CBN) will result in the catastrophic collapse of the informal sector.

In a statement yesterday in Kaduna, the forum said the CBN may have the best of intentions while initiating the policy, but failed to consider its extreme consequences on the informal sector.

The statement signed by the Secretary General of the forum, Murtala Aliyu, noted that the CBN anticipated cashless payments, slated to commence in January, 2023, is well justified, stressing that cash based economies are notoriously costly, inefficient and prone to attacks by evil people.

According to the forum, “A huge amount of time and money is needed to print the currency and a lot more still to steer it through the system.
